Is a rational function or a rational equation or none of these?

  • 1.) $y=5x³-2x+1$
  • 2.) $g(x)=7x³-4√x+1/x²+3$

A rational function is defined as $f(x) = \frac{P(x)}{Q(x)}$ for any polynomials $P$ and $Q$ (constant polynomials as well). Thus, we see that (1) $\boxed{\text{is a rational function}}$ with $P(x) = 5x^3-2x+1$ and $Q(x) = 1$. We also see that (2) $\boxed{\text{is not a rational function}}$ because it contains square roots.
